How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Our Water sector contractor client is seeking a Quantity Surveyor to support on their Southern Water contract based out of Falmer offices (Brighton)

    They are looking to strengthen their Commercial team with a Quantity Surveyor for their Southern Water Framework, delivering a range of construction schemes to maintain and improve Southern Water's water supply and wastewater treatment works within the South and Southeast regions.

    The role will require 3/4 days being based out of Falmer offices near Brighton.

    Responsibilities

    Quantity surveying duties in respect of managing projects and work packages
    Liaise with design, construction and supply chain teams to capture, analyse and control cost
    Collaborative work with the client to ensure business requirements are met
    Manage the main contract ensuring contractual notices and correspondence are identified and raised as necessary
    Preparation and issue of subcontract documentation
    Assist in the management and performance of subcontractors
    Manage the preparation and agreement of applications for payment
    The preparation of project cost & value reports, budgets and forecasts.
    Assist in the management and development of junior commercial staff
    Ensure your own continuous professional development by participating in external networking/conferences/associations/groups, to stay current on industry changes and innovations.
    Maintain a positive and solution oriented approach to work, providing open and honest feedback.
    Undertake such other duties, training and/or hours of work as may be reasonably required and which are consistent with the general level of responsibility of this role
    In all internal and external contact, present a professional and positive image of the department maintaining mutually constructive, positive and beneficial relationships.
    Take all reasonable steps to ensure appropriate confidentiality
